Summer 2026 Community Health Outreach Internships – Cancer Center

The University of Kansas Medical Center is seeking paid Summer 2026 Community Health Outreach Interns to support cancer prevention and early detection efforts. The interns will play a hands-on role in bringing health education and cancer prevention resources directly to communities across Kansas and western Missouri.

Responsibilities

Support Pool Cool and Camp Cool sun-safety education programs at pools and camps across Kansas and western Missouri – travel required
Assist with health fairs and promotional booths
Assist at MCA community events, meetings, and outreach activities
Maintain records and data tracking for summer projects
Refresh and update marketing and educational materials for sun safety programs
Help grow, expand, and plan health education programs
Promote programs through social media and digital outreach
Build community connections with partners and participants
